The GraceFire StoveCAT Emission Control Device for Wood Stoves
The GraceFire
S
toveCAT™
Emission Control Device from Healthy Hearth LLC is a revolutionary catalytic system
designed especially for wood burning stoves. The
StoveCAT
™
utilizes a patented three stage catalytic design to
capture the pollutants from the wood burning fire without developing any backpressure of harmful blockage. The
StoveCAT
™
Catalytic System provides secondary ignition for the wood smoke combustibles preventing them from
leaving the firebox as particulate pollution. The direct flame on the catalytic surface actually cleans the catalytic unit.
The high temperature components of the
StoveCAT™ are manufactured from high
quality stainless steel
by DuraVent, the world’s largest venting component manufacturer.
The catalytic components are state-of-the-art ceramic material from Clear Skies
Unlimited. The
StoveCAT
™

Remove the Existing Connector Pipe from the Wood Stove
The
StoveCAT™ ECD
is
14” high. It is designed to be installed on a top mounted 6” exhaust port. You only need to
remove enough connector pipe to make the installation. On the top of the
StoveCAT™ ECD
is a
6” DVL adapter from
Duravent. It offers several connection options.

Position the StoveCAT ECD on the Exhaust Port on the Wood Stove
The
StoveCAT™ ECD
is easily installed on the wood heater. It simply rests on the
exhaust port. There are no fasteners or mechanical connections. It is very important
however that the mating surface on the bottom of the
StoveCAT™
goes inside of the
exhaust port on the stove. Insure that the
StoveCAT™
is aligned properly.
